## Step 7: Replace the replica lag alarm

Kettleworks' old lag alarm polled the replica directly and flapped during bulk loads. The new monitor, Lagwatch, reads lag from the Ferrostream primary's heartbeat table instead, with a sliding window to absorb spikes. Delete the legacy alarm before enabling Lagwatch or you'll get duplicate pages. Thresholds are stricter now: sustained lag pages on-call, transient lag only logs. Deploy Lagwatch with the configuration below.

config for kahag-tafop:
WENWYN_PIN=7412
WENWYN_TENANT=fenion
WENWYN_METRICS_HOST=metrics.wenwyn.zemvarnet.local
WENWYN_SEAL=seal_cafee3b9
WENWYN_STANDBY_TEAM=praox

## Tuning

The receipt mailer (Almsgate) batches donation receipts and sends through the Thornquay relay. On-call: if the queue backs up, resist the urge to crank batch size — the relay rate-limits per connection, and bigger batches just mean bigger retries. Scale worker count first, then shorten the flush interval. Dedupe window must stay longer than the retry horizon or donors get duplicate receipts, which generates tickets. All knobs live in one place and are read at worker start. Current production values follow.

tuning table, kajop-yafof:
QUOTAS = {
    "wenath": 10,
    "ulaael": 5,
}

Context: Ardenfell line margins slipped three points over two quarters. Drivers: input steel costs, aggressive discounting at the Westmoor branch, and a stale price book. Proposal: uplift list prices four percent, tighten discount authority to regional level, sunset the two lowest-margin SKUs. Risk: volume loss at Halverton accounts, estimated under two percent. Decision requested at Thursday's review. Modelling assumptions are in the appendix pack. The commercial reasoning leadership wants kept close is noted directly below.

board note of tajop-yajof: The finance team signed off on a budget of $77.6 million for Project Pramir.